Sarah was born 45 years ago. The birth year was listed as 1979. Records link phone number (218) 998-3555 with Sarah’s details. Sarah’s current address is 1039 Summit Ave, Fergus Falls, Mn 56537. Public records show Saint Paul, Shoreview, North Saint Paul and one other city as cities Sarah also stayed in. People possibly related to Sarah are Marcia K Voorhees, Michael G Voorhees, David D Thacker and 3 other people.